Today I got my first offer for a domain, but it was sent to my email. How can I make sure that I get paid? Where can I send the domain and get the money on the same site?

Also, he asked me for independent valuation of the market price and TM verification. Where is the best place to do so?

That is a scam. It's not a real offer. Sorry.

There are many threads about the old appraisal scam.

Keep on pushing. Be happy you didn't fall for it.

It's a scam. Ignore it. All they want is to charge you for a fake appraisal.

Oh dear, sorry to say your first offer is a scam - because the "buyer" asked for these - you pay, he gets that money and then disappears.

It's 99% scam, but not 100. Tell him to appraise the domain himself somewhere (sedo, afternic and etc) and after that to contact you with an offer if he want to.

You can use Escrow.com to get paid.
